WW1. Pair. Hill. R.N. #sherborne Extremely fine with some lustreBritish War and Victory Medals (J. 49381 A. C. Hill Ord. R. N.) Archibald Charles Hill was born at Bath, Somerset on 20 August 1900 and enlisted with the Royal Navy as Boy Class II on 1 February 1916. Posted to Penelope on 16 September 1916 he reached his majority with this warship on 20 August 1918. Hill went ashore on 1 April 1919 and served there for the rest of his career, being promoted Leading Stoker on 15 May 1919. His medals survive in VF
